Message: Gotta agree with Saff on this one, was at the first night of the show on the Friday in Bromley and have to say I thought the show was luke warm, rather than hot stuff...
Yeah it was the first time that the cast had performed in front of a real audience, so the performances will no doubt be up and running by the time I see it with everyone again in Edinburgh. (Always a fun venue).I think Jonathon will grow into the part and he certainly had the voice the night we saw it especially during "I'm going home."
But its Kinda weird watching the show turning into a "OhWhataNight/BoogieNights/70'sPartyShow" Rocky Horror always seemed to me more clever than that, it was a witty tight clever rock and roll musical with a quirkey message about tolerance (or Not) for others. Not a happy clappy "forget the story they'll dance in the aisles to anything" 70s show.
I guess the 70's influence in the arrangements and costumes is partly down to the sponsorship of the show by a certain chain of 70's nightclubs. Not wishing to moan but Nick Bateman proved us all right in our fears, PLEASE give the Narrators part back to real ACTORS... He even mamaged to F@ck up his lines in Super Heroes... "Lost in Space and Lost in Space.." Jeez. :( But my hopes are higher for Rhona Cameron, shes always a riot live. Message: Just to say I'm with Saffy on the show thing (hey, we Columbias have to stick together, right?) some of the changes seem to have been made just for the sake of it, and (in the case of Timewarp/sweet T switcharound) in my opinion, show why some things didn't work in the first place.. That said, the cast seem to be really enjoying themselves, which is nice to see, but there was still something .. lacking on my second visit to Bromley that I really hope has found its way back on to the stage by Richmond.
Disco Toucha Toucha? nice idea, sounds great, ruins the moment in the show( But I love the staging of Once in a While now, I think they've finally got it right.) and I think , to be honest it's probably only there to stop people saying ' so whys it sponsored by Flares then?'
(at that point : why IS it sponsored by Flares? Why is it sponsored by anyone? Isn't that what our ridiculous ticket prices are in aid of?*cough*birmingham*cough*ripoff*cough* Talk about selling out. Gah. The show isn't SET in the 70s, duhhh)
I dunno. In some ways its great, the atmosphere is still brilliant, the cast are really friendly and the ingrediants are there for this to be fabby, but there are holes, big, glaring holes, in some respects, which need to be plugged.
But hey ho, still early days right now and hopefully when it returns, the old familiar spark (that elusive ingrediant, eh?) will still be there. :) *prepares herself to be totally ripped to shreds now*
